Output 74bd14e8595653d777747992844c5c11fbf076d5838fefbd320a115089f3757e:0

value
17221337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86b0d226fee7e4dc1c463ef757dbaf186f89fd03 OP_EQUAL
address
3DyCHyrZsnWSkABQrJoxhdBE7gJVhSKd8L
transaction
74bd14e8595653d777747992844c5c11fbf076d5838fefbd320a115089f3757e
spent
true